我开发了一个groovy应用程序。现在它已被要求 为了给DB供电,必须提供CSV接口。 也就是说,我必须加载一个csv文件,解析它 以事务方式将记录插入数据库。
问题是是否存在一些常规的东西 像ostermiller utils(可配置的csv解析器)。
提前致谢,
路易斯
答案 0 :(得分:3)
Kelly Robinson刚刚写了一篇关于在Groovy中使用CSV文件的不同可能性的blog post。
答案 1 :(得分:1)
Groovy和Java是可互操作的。请查看mixed Java and Groovy applications的文档。任何Java类都可以在Groovy中轻松使用而无需更改(另外还有groovy语法)。如果您对ostermiller utils感兴趣进行CSV解析,可以直接从Groovy使用它。
答案 2 :(得分:1)
如果ostermiller库执行了您想要的操作,可以直接从Groovy中调用它。只需将必要的jar放在groovy \ lib目录中,就应该准备好了。